The goal of the Mathematics Genealogy Project is to compile information about all of the mathematicians in the world and make the information available online. Nearly 97,000 mathematicians’ names are currently included in a searchable database … Also included for each entry are the mathematician’s dissertation title and advisor (« parent »), doctorate-granting institution, and the names of the mathematician’s own graduate students (« descendants »). The Arabic word « qantara » means « bridge ». The Internet portal Qantara.de represents the concerted effort of the (german) Bundeszentrale für politische Bildung (Federal Center for Political Education), Deutsche Welle, the Goethe Institut and the Institut für Auslandsbeziehungen (Institute for Foreign Cultural Relations) to promote dialogue with the Islamic world. The project is funded by the German Foreign Office.

Communication and Information: AHRC publishes a monthly magazine, Human Rights SOLIDARITY, which reaches over 3,000 individuals and organizations mainly in Asia but also in other parts of the world. Carrying informative as well as reflective and analytical articles on various forms of human rights violations, the magazine strives to create solidarity and strengthen resolve among human rights advocates. The Travelling Exhibit: « Americans Who Tell the Truth » is a non-partisan series of portraits by Brooksville (Maine) artist Rob Shetterly. His portraits of past and current Americans form a travelling exhibit(s) that is hosted by schools, universities, churches, and various community groups around the country.

With this remarkable collection of portraits, Rob intends to remind people of the dignity, courage and importance of some of America’s truth tellers and, whether or not you agree with a particular subject’s point of view, to create dialogue that will help each of us figure out which truths we value most as citizens in a democracy. Rob is available to give talks separately or in conjunction with exhibits … // … « Americans Who Tell the Truth » currently includes more than 68 portraits. Introduction: This is the WWW site of the thematic Working Group (WG) dealing with Scientific Information, within the framework of the Civil Society contribution to the World Summit On the Information Society (WSIS) organized by the United Nations. Some practical explanations are given. The WSIS process is not easy to grasp unless you have been at the PrepComs of Phase I, or you are a seasoned UN diplomat.
